.overlay-after{&:after{content:'';z-index:11;background-color:var(--overlay-background);position:absolute;inset:0;pointer-events:none}.contentPart{z-index:12}}.pt-2{padding-top:2rem}.home{#testimonialSlide1{.isImage{background:#f2f2f0;img{mix-blend-mode:multiply}}}}.logoSection ul li{max-width:20%}.productList ul li .block{height:auto !Important}.logoSection ul::-webkit-scrollbar{width:12px}.logoSection ul::-webkit-scrollbar-thumb{background-color:#56944F;border-radius:6px}.logoSection ul::-webkit-scrollbar-thumb:hover{background-color:#555}@media screen and (max-width:981px){.logoSection ul{grid-template-columns:repeat(9,30%);display:grid;overflow-x:scroll}.logoSection ul li{max-width:100%}}@media screen and (max-width:479px){.logoSection ul{display:flex;height:120px;width:auto;display:flex;overflow-x:scroll}.logoSection ul li{min-width:210px}}.full-bg-content{&:has(.background-video){position:relative;.background-video{position:absolute;top:0;left:0;width:100%;height:100%;overflow:hidden;z-index:0;iframe,video{width:100%;height:100%;object-fit:cover}}&::before{content:'';position:absolute;inset:0;background-color:rgb(0 0 0 / .4);z-index:1}.centerBlock{position:relative;z-index:2}}}.brand-showcase{background-color:#EDEAE4;display:flex;flex-direction:column;align-items:center;padding:4rem 0;.brand-showcase-heading{color:#3b4e43}.brand-showcase-intro{max-width:980px;width:90%;margin:auto}.brand-showcase-products{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,300px));max-width:980px;width:90%;margin:auto;.brand-product{img{mix-blend-mode:multiply}h4{text-align:center}}}}.two-col-section{padding:50px 0;margin-bottom:0;.container{.columns-wrapper{display:flex;flex-direction:row;justify-content:space-between;@media screen and (max-width:767px){flex-direction:column}.column{display:flex;flex-direction:column;justify-content:center;@media screen and (max-width:767px){width:100%}.image{text-align:var(--image-alignment,left);@media screen and (max-width:767px){--image-alignment:center !important}img{max-width:var(--image-max-width,100%)}}ul,ol{list-style-position:inside;li{padding-left:15px;&::marker{margin-right:10px!important}}}}}}}.btn-group{display:flex;flex-wrap:wrap;justify-content:start;gap:10px;margin-top:15px}.btn{padding:10px;color:#fff;font-weight:600;font-size:16px;letter-spacing:.5px;&.btn-primary{background:#385988;border:1px solid #385988}&.btn-secondary{background:#2b9549;border:1px solid #2b9549}}.text-with-grid-section{padding:50px 0;.grid-content{display:grid;&.col-1{grid-template-columns:1fr}&.col-2{grid-template-columns:1fr 1fr;@media screen and (max-width:767px){grid-template-columns:1fr}&.cols-30-70{grid-template-columns:30% 70%;@media screen and (max-width:767px){grid-template-columns:1fr}}&.cols-70-30{grid-template-columns:70% 30%;@media screen and (max-width:767px){grid-template-columns:1fr}}}&.col-3{grid-template-columns:1fr 1fr 1fr;@media screen and (max-width:981px){grid-template-columns:1fr}@media screen and (max-width:767px){grid-template-columns:1fr}}&.col-4{grid-template-columns:1fr 1fr 1fr 1fr;@media screen and (max-width:981px){grid-template-columns:1fr 1fr}@media screen and (max-width:767px){grid-template-columns:1fr}}}}@media screen and (max-width:767px){.mobile-column-reverse{flex-direction:column-reverse!important}.grid-content.stack-on-767px{grid-template-columns:1fr!important}}@media screen and (max-width:1020px){.grid-content.stack-on-1020px{grid-template-columns:1fr!important}}@media screen and (max-width:1200px){.grid-content.stack-on-1200px{grid-template-columns:1fr!important}}@media screen and (max-width:1400px){.grid-content.stack-on-1400px{grid-template-columns:1fr!important}}.gx-1{row-gap:10px}.gx-2{row-gap:20px}.gx-3{row-gap:30px}.gx-4{row-gap:40px}.gx-5{row-gap:50px}.gx-6{row-gap:60px}.gx-7{row-gap:70px}.gx-8{row-gap:80px}.gx-9{row-gap:90px}.gx-10{row-gap:100px}.gx-11{row-gap:110px}.gx-12{row-gap:120px}.gy-1{column-gap:10px}.gy-2{column-gap:20px}.gy-3{column-gap:30px}.gy-4{column-gap:40px}.gy-5{column-gap:50px}.gy-6{column-gap:60px}.gy-7{column-gap:70px}.gy-8{column-gap:80px}.gy-9{column-gap:90px}.gy-10{column-gap:100px}.gy-11{column-gap:110px}.gy-12{column-gap:120px}.w-5{width:5%}.w-10{width:10%}.w-15{width:15%}.w-20{width:20%}.w-25{width:25%}.w-30{width:30%}.w-35{width:35%}.w-40{width:40%}.w-45{width:45%}.w-50{width:50%}.w-55{width:55%}.w-60{width:60%}.w-65{width:65%}.w-70{width:70%}.w-75{width:75%}.w-80{width:80%}.w-85{width:85%}.w-90{width:90%}.w-95{width:95%}.w-100{width:100%}